Local actor Alan Ritchson, star of Prime Video’s “Reacher,” is known for his impressive physique. He recently joked about the secrets to his muscular build, citing pizza, cookies, and countless pushups.

His co-star, Maria Sten, chimed in, revealing Ritchson’s fondness for corned beef. Ritchson confirmed, adding corned beef hash and eggs to the mix.

While Ritchson’s comments were lighthearted, building muscle requires a dedicated approach. He’s previously stated he consumes 4,000 calories daily and performs five 30-minute workouts per week, focusing on cable exercises for his upper body.

Gaining muscle mass often requires a calorie surplus, meaning consuming more calories than burned. However, this can also lead to fat gain. Bodybuilders often cycle between bulking (gaining mass) and cutting (losing fat).

While pizza and cookies offer calories, a balanced diet with sufficient protein is crucial for muscle growth. Corned beef hash and eggs, as Ritchson mentioned, can be a good source of protein. Experts recommend consuming 1.6 to 2.2 grams of protein per kilogram of body weight for optimal muscle building.

Pushups and pull-ups, also mentioned by Ritchson, can contribute to overall fitness and upper body strength. A comprehensive arm workout might also include rows, lateral raises, bicep curls, and tricep extensions.

Lifting heavy weights and gradually increasing reps or weight, known as progressive overload, is key for muscle growth. Rest and recovery are equally important, allowing muscles to repair and rebuild stronger.
